DK7: Exploring Decentralized Key Control
Decentralized Key Management (DKM) has emerged as a prominent trend in the realm of cybersecurity. At its core, DKM involves distributing cryptographic keys across multiple entities, thereby eliminating the risk associated with centralized key storage.
